1) Look at what you have already.

 

We practice what we preach when talking about sustainability. Before you head to the mall or start browsing online, take a look at what you already own. What colours are you naturally drawn to? What colours do you feel fabulous in?

The goal of a capsule wardrobe is to create a small collection of items that you love, so we want to make sure your colour palette reflects that. If you already own a lot of black, consider incorporating other neutrals like white, beige, or grey to add depth. If you find yourself loving pops of burgundy or monochromatic shades of blue, start with those colours too!

2) Consider your neutrals.

Speaking of neutrals, your neutrals will be an imperative part of any colour palette. Black, white, and grey go with almost anything, and can be used as a base for your entire wardrobe. 3) Consider the tone of your colour palette

We are a big fan of muted tones here at BettyxBow, because they truly look good on everyone! When creating your own capsule wardrobe colour palette, you can break your colours down into warm or cool tones. Warm colours have a yellow or red undertone, while cool colours have a blue or green undertone. Knowing which colours work best with your unique skin tone is important. I want you to FEEL as good as you look. If you're not sure what tones you should gravitate to, head to your nearest mall. Try physically holding up different shades of colours up to your face and see which ones bring out your eyes and make your skin look healthy.

4) Invest in high-quality staples in your core colours.

For your wardrobe to work seamlessly, you may need to add a few high-quality staples in your core colours. For example, if you choose black, white, blush, and beige as your base colours, you might want to invest in a couple of high-quality bodysuits, a cute pair of blush paperbag shorts for spring, and a black jumpsuit that you can transition from day to night. These items will quickly become the foundation of your wardrobe and can be dressed up or down depending on the occasion. Ultimately - they will make it easier (and more enjoyable!) for you to choose your outfits in the morning!

5) Don't be too rigid.


While we try to shop sustainably and intentionally most of the time, we also don't believe in perfection over here. Your clothing should make you feel empowered and elevated, but it should also feel fun. While we believe curating a wardrobe colour palette is important, you also deserve to add pops of colour into your wardrobe when you want to add statement pieces. Maybe that means a floral skirt that you love in the summer. Or a stunning slip dress that becomes your go to event dress for a season or two. The point of a capsule wardrobe is not to restrict yourself, but to make smart choices that suit your style and lifestyle.
